Weather and climate in Dubai in December

December marks the start of winter in Dubai. The temperatures are then particularly pleasant, oscillating between 22 and 26°C. These weather conditions are ideal for exploring the city. The days remain sunny, offering around 8 hours of light per day and rainy days are rare – only three on average. This dry climate is conducive to outdoor activities.

The mildness of the evenings invites you to take the plunge to enjoy a dinner on the terrace, lulled by a light breeze. The starry sky and the soft light of the street lamps create a romantic and friendly atmosphere that delights couples and families alike.

It is important to note that although the heat is not oppressive, visitors should be prepared for temperature variations. During the day, light clothing is recommended, but it may be wise to bring warmer clothing for the evening.

The essential activities for the month of December

The weather conditions in December allow you to fully enjoy the excitement of Dubai. This month offers a wide range of activities that will suit everyone: from thrill seekers to culture vultures.

  • Desert safaris: An immersion in the golden sand, where excitement and discovery mingle.
  • Dhow cruises on the Marina: A romantic experience that offers breathtaking views of the skyline.
  • Visiting iconic attractions: Don’t miss the Burj Khalifa, the tallest building in the world, and the exceptional Dubai Aquarium.
  • The shopping festival: The Dubai Shopping Festival, which often begins at the end of December, attracts crowds with its incredible sales.

Tips for enjoying December in Dubai

To make the most of your stay, it is crucial to plan ahead. Booking hotels and activities several months in advance is a great way to avoid last-minute hassles. In addition, visiting tourist spots early in the morning or during the week can save you valuable time.

Don’t forget to inquire about the end-of-year events in Dubai. Indeed, many festivities take place during which it is advisable to book in advance to ensure a place. Clothing must also be appropriate; although you feel light during the day, warm clothes are necessary for the evenings.
